Summary Summary of gene provided in NCBI Entrez Gene.
This gene encodes a member of the gasdermin-domain containing protein family. Other gasdermin-family genes are implicated in the regulation of apoptosis in epithelial cells, and are linked to cancer. Alternative splicing and the use of alternative promote

Tissue specificity TISSUE SPECIFICITY: In the gastrointestinal tract, expressed in proliferating cells, including in the basal cell layer of esophagus and in isthmus/neck of stomach.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:19051310}.
